Top Untimely Filing Claims are rejected for untimely filing when the claim is submitted 12 months after the date the services were furnished. The Centers for Medicare & Medicaid have established exceptions to the one calendar year time limit. WebA refusal to bill Medicare at your expense is often considered Medicare fraud and should be reported. To report fraud, contact 1-800-MEDICARE, the Senior Medicare Patrol (SMP) Resource Center (877-808-2468), or the Inspector General’s fraud hotline at 800-HHS-TIPS. WebGenerally, you will at least need the completed Patient Request for Medical Payment form and the itemized bill from your doctor or medical provider that shows the exact services provided. Additionally, Medicare will most likely require a detailed letter that explains why you are submitting the claim personally.
